## Floor 6 Opening — Contractor Access

Floor 6 of the Varnell Building opens Monday. Contractors enter via the east loading dock only. Sign in at the dock kiosk, wear hi-vis at all times, and keep tools in the marked staging zone. The freight lift serves floors B1–6; passenger lifts are off limits until handover. Site hours are 07:00–17:00. Escort is required beyond the stairwell doors. Use the code below at the dock keypad.

door code, hahag-tagef: bdg-OAWSKZ-89993088

## Escalation: Sensor Drift

If Verdanta controller readings drift more than 2°C from the reference probe for 30 minutes, recalibrate via the maintenance console. If drift persists after two recalibrations, take the zone offline and switch to manual venting. Log the incident in the drift register. Escalate persistent drift to the Plumeria hardware rotation; include zone ID and drift duration. Reach the rotation at the address below.

alerts address for kafof-bagag: kasael@olvarqdyn.corp

Memo to Incoming Director, Hallowick Trading. Welcome aboard! Quick heads-up on the commission revamp before your first leadership call. We moved from flat 6% to a tiered model favouring multi-year Lanterna contracts, and the sales leads are mostly on side — Priya smoothed over the rough patches in the Dunmore region. You'll want to review the exception list before approving January payouts. For context, our plans are noted below.

management briefing: Only 3 of the 140 pilot accounts renewed Druwyn, so a churn review is set for April 15.

Hey Priva,

Quick heads-up before Friday's DR drill for the Inkmill markdown pipeline: we'll restore the renderer config from the cold backup, so you'll need the escrow credentials handy. Grab a coffee first — the restore takes a while. For the sealed vault copy, the recovery passphrase is below.

recovery phrase for kahop-kahap: istys-novdor-joreth-silir-eliys

## Changed defaults

Heads up: the Ledgerline tax-rate lookup cache now defaults to a 15-minute TTL instead of 24 hours. Turns out rates in the Veldt County sandbox were going stale mid-demo, which was embarrassing. Eviction is now LRU rather than FIFO, and the cache warms on boot. If you're reviewing, check that nothing hardcodes the old TTL. The new defaults land as follows.

deployment values, bajop-taweg:
holwyn:
  log_level: debug
  metrics_host: metrics.holwyn.zemvarsys.internal
  pool_size: 32